What is the Living Wills Form

The living wills form is a legal document that allows individuals to express their healthcare preferences in situations where they are unable to communicate their wishes. It is designed to guide healthcare providers and family members regarding the type of medical treatment a person wishes to receive or avoid in the event of a terminal illness or incapacitating condition. This form is essential for ensuring that a person's healthcare decisions are respected and adhered to, even when they cannot voice them directly.

How to use the Living Wills Form

Using the living wills form involves several steps to ensure that it accurately reflects your healthcare preferences. First, you should carefully read the document to understand its provisions. Next, fill in your personal information and clearly outline your wishes regarding medical treatments, such as life-sustaining measures or palliative care. Once completed, the form should be signed and dated in the presence of witnesses, as required by state law. Keep a copy for your records and provide copies to your healthcare provider and family members to ensure they are aware of your decisions.

Key elements of the Living Wills Form

Several key elements must be included in the living wills form to ensure its effectiveness. These elements typically include:

  • Personal Information: Your full name, date of birth, and contact information.
  • Healthcare Preferences: Specific instructions regarding medical treatments you wish to receive or refuse.
  • Signature and Date: Your signature, along with the date of signing, to validate the document.
  • Witness Signatures: Signatures from witnesses who can attest to your competency and willingness to create the document.

Including these elements ensures that the living wills form is legally binding and clearly communicates your healthcare wishes.

Legal use of the Living Wills Form

The living wills form serves a critical legal function by providing clear documentation of an individual's healthcare preferences. In many states, the form must meet specific legal requirements to be considered valid, such as being signed in the presence of witnesses or notarized. It is essential to familiarize yourself with your state's laws regarding living wills to ensure compliance. When properly executed, the living wills form can be used in medical settings to guide healthcare providers in making decisions that align with your wishes.

State-specific rules for the Living Wills Form

Each state has unique regulations governing the use of living wills. These rules can dictate how the form must be completed, witnessed, and stored. Some states may require notarization, while others may not. It is important to consult your state's guidelines to ensure that your living wills form adheres to local laws. Additionally, understanding these rules can help prevent any disputes or confusion regarding your healthcare preferences in the future.
